
Intramedullary Osteosynthesis Template Gauge for Precise Tibial Measurement (500.012)

Description
Instrument for intramedullary osteosynthesis of the tibia. It is used for control measurement of length in the range from 255 to 420 mm and pin diameter 8; 9; 10 mm, proximal hole location intraoperatively. It is made of stainless steel.
Total length - 430 mm. Width - 30 mm. Numbers and symbols are transparent and are reflected on the EOP monitor.
The ruler-template is labelled with the parameters to be determined, individually marked and packaged.
